How to Get Started
JetBrains MPS
- Install JDK 6.0 or later (only JDK 6 & JDK 8 are supported on Mac OS X).
- Unpack the downloaded JetBrains MPS zip file or run the exe file.
- Use .sh or .bat script in the root of the distributive.
- Start JetBrains MPS.
- Work through MPS tutorial http://www.jetbrains.com/mps/docs/tutorial.html
MPS IntelliJ IDEA plugin
- Stop IntelliJ IDEA
- Unpack the downloaded IDEA plugin zip file into the IntelliJ IDEA configuration plugin folder (See the details on enabling MPS in IntelliJ IDEA)
- Start IntelliJ IDEA
- The plugin should be listed among the installed plugins
- Add the MPS facet to your project of choise
- Create an MPS model inside your project and let the fun begin
- Check out the MPS User Guide for Java developers for detailed guidelines
